2016-07-14 18 views
2

실행 중 ascli 많은 경고가 나타납니다. 2016-07-14 15:44:07 WARN AEROSPIKE_ERR_TIMEOUT 경고. 나는 asadm ->info network에 13 개의 노드가 나열되어 있지만 4 개만 활성 상태임을 확인합니다 (올바른 노드 노드는 4 노드 클러스터입니다). 나머지 9 개의 노드는 이전에 클러스터를 벗어난 오래된 호스트이거나 클러스터의 일부인 호스트의 다른 IP 주소입니다. 그렇지 않으면 클러스터가 잘 작동합니다. 모든 노드가 3.7.4.1을 실행합니다.노드를 잊지 마십시오

이전의 모든 호스트를 제거 할 수있는 방법이 있습니까? dun 그 (것)들을 끄는 것은 아무것도하지 않는다.

답변

2

services-alumni-reset 명령을 찾고 있습니다. 기본적으로 Aerospike는 향후 이러한 노드를 반환하지 않으려 고하므로 클러스터에서 누락 된 노드를 도구가 감지 할 수 있도록 내부 동창 목록에 이러한 항목을 보관합니다. 재설정 명령은 동창 목록을 활성 노드 목록과 동기화하며 노드가 클러스터에서 영구적으로 제거 될 때마다 사용될 수 있습니다.

주의 사항, 동창 목록은 Aerospike 서버 또는 클라이언트에 영향을주지 않으며, 문제 해결을 위해 특별히 제공되며 다양한 진단 도구에서 사용됩니다.

+0

우수합니다. 아직 거기에 원하지 않는 목록에 일부 주소가 있지만 그 주소는 컴퓨터의 다른 인터페이스에 속합니다. 올바른 인터페이스에 바인딩하면 도움이 될 것입니다. 감사! – Harmen

+0

('asinfo -v 'service''는 정말로 너무 많은 인터페이스에 바인드되어있어 수정하기 쉽습니다.) – Harmen

+0

예, 지정하지 않으면 모든 인터페이스가 클라이언트에 보급됩니다. 새로 변경된 엔티티를 제거하려면 구성 변경 후에 service-alumni-reset을 실행해야합니다. – kporter